Essential Information Gathering

When you’re involved in a car accident, gathering essential information from all parties is crucial for a smooth claims process. Start by exchanging names, phone numbers, and addresses with the other driver. Don’t forget to jot down their driver’s license number and insurance details, including the policy number. It’s wise to document the make, model, and license plate number of any vehicles involved. If there are witnesses, ask for their contact information too, as their accounts might support your claim. Take clear photos of the accident scene, capturing vehicle damage and any relevant road conditions. This meticulous documentation will assist your personal injury lawyer in building a strong case and ensure an efficient resolution with the insurance company.

Capture Detailed Accident Photos

Capturing detailed photos of an accident scene is vital for a comprehensive documentation process. These images can significantly impact your claim’s outcome. Start by photographing the entire scene from multiple angles, ensuring to capture both vehicles, road conditions, traffic signals, and any debris. Focus on visible damage, skid marks, and relevant road signs. Don’t forget close-ups of license plates and any visible injuries.

Use your phone or camera to timestamp photos, proving when they were taken. If weather conditions played a role, document them too. It’s crucial to act quickly, as evidence can disappear or be altered. By thoroughly documenting the scene, you’re better equipped to protect your rights and support your legal case effectively.

Contact Insurer Promptly

Once you’ve ensured everyone’s safety and gathered necessary information at the scene, promptly contacting your insurance company becomes crucial. Acting swiftly aids in streamlining the claims process and prevents unnecessary delays. When you notify your insurer, provide them with all relevant details, including the accident’s date, time, location, and involved parties. Don’t forget to include any photos you’ve taken and witness contacts. Ask your insurer about the specific steps for filing a claim and what documents they’ll need. Remember, clear and timely communication with your insurer is key to a successful claim. What Should I Do if I Can’t Locate the Other Driver’s Insurance Information?

If you can’t find the other driver’s insurance information, file a police report immediately. Document all available details, like the license plate. Contact your insurance company to report the incident and seek their guidance on next steps.

How Do I Handle an Accident With an Uninsured Driver?

Facing an uninsured driver is like navigating a legal maze. First, check your uninsured motorist coverage. Document everything meticulously. Report the accident to the police and your insurer. Consider consulting a legal expert for guidance.

Can I Claim Compensation for Emotional Distress After a Car Accident?

Yes, you can claim compensation for emotional distress after a car accident. Document your symptoms, seek medical care, and gather evidence. Consult a personal injury lawyer to guide you through the legal process and maximize compensation.

What Actions Should I Take if the Police Do Not Arrive?

If the police don’t arrive, don’t panic. Document everything: take pictures, exchange information, and gather witness statements. Report the accident to local authorities later. Thorough documentation can be your shield in future claims or legal actions.

How Can I Verify if a Repair Shop Is Reputable and Trustworthy?

Check online reviews and ratings to gauge a repair shop’s reputation. Verify their credentials with the Better Business Bureau. Ask for recommendations from friends or family and ensure they provide detailed estimates and invoices for transparency.
